The Cook Islands-registered tanker Eagle S, which was involved in a suspected breach of a Baltic Sea power cable, will be released by Finnish authorities.
The Finnish authorities suggested that the ship, which was seized on suspicion of involvement in the cutting of undersea cables, had ties to Russia.
